Ulfcytel – Famous to his contemporaries for his military prowess, he was one of the most influential thegns in East Anglia during 1000s. Gave the forces of Sweyn Forkbeard heavy losses in 1004.
Ralph IV of Valois – Powerful French magnate in the 11th century. He was married multiple times and acquired an array of independent lordships around the Ile-de-France. He also died excommunicated.
Louis IV of France – Inherited the weakening French crown in 936 and spent much of his reign fighting over the overbearing influence of Hugh the Great and his allies. Despite his efforts, Otto the Great grew to command significant influence. His reign was not a total failure; in spite of much force to the contrary, he maintained at least some royal powers.
